Create Classes
The instructor utilities program that accompanies Quiz Show and Quiz Show SE lets you create and manage up to 30 classes. This is helpful for sorting students when viewing their reports. You can also customize various preferences for each class—including items such as randomizing game questions, awarding bonus points, enabling audio, and more.
Player Reports
Improving student performance begins with useful information. That's why a variety of easy-to-follow reports for each individual student are included. At the end of each game, students can review and print a report containing each question, their answer to the question, and the correct answer. The report is a useful study aid for students.
You can view a summary report of each student's performance. Student performance reports include results by question set, state objective, text objective, and topic. Use this information to determine your students' strengths and the areas in which they require improvement.

Class Reports
In addition to individual student reports, Quiz Show and Quiz Show SE include class performance reports. See how your class is performing on each question set, state objective, text objective, or topic. Don't wait until after your students take a test to find out if they were prepared. Get the information ahead of time. If you find that your students are struggling on a particular chapter, state objective, or topic, cover that topic again and let your students replay the game to see if their performance improves. Question Banks and Tests
Because Quiz Show is powered by ExamView®, you can take advantage of the thousands of available publisher-created ExamView question banks and tests as well as the
ExamView Learning Series. Chances are you already have ExamView question banks. If so, simply open the banks in Quiz Show and you are ready to go. If not, contact your publisher and request the ExamView question banks.
You can also use ExamView to create your own Quiz Show question sets. Simply create a bank or test in ExamView and have your students open the file in Quiz Show. |
